Defining Landscape Irrigation When talking about gardening, “irrigation” is a term that comes up frequently. However, unless you are an avid gardener, you might not be entirely sure what it means. At its core, irrigation is simply another way of saying “watering.” So, whenever you turn on the sprinklers in your yard or water your… Continue reading What is Landscape Irrigation?